Advanced Driver Assistance Features Explained

Advanced Driver Assistance Features (ADAS) have evolved into a cornerstone of modern smart car safety, transforming the driving experience while prioritizing safe driving incentives. These features, powered by sophisticated sensors and artificial intelligence, offer a range of benefits designed to reduce human error—a leading cause of road accidents. For instance, Adaptive Cruise Control (ACC) adjusts your vehicle’s speed to maintain a safe distance from the car ahead, easing fatigue during long drives. Similarly, Lane Keeping Assist gently steers your vehicle back into its lane if it starts drifting, promoting better concentration and control.

How Select Smart Car Tech Enhances Protection

Modern vehicles are armed with an impressive array of smart car safety features designed to protect drivers, passengers, and other road users. Among these, select smart car tech stands out for its ability to enhance protection in significant ways. Consider lane departure warnings, for instance; this technology uses sensors and cameras to monitor the vehicle’s position on the road, issuing a warning if it detects unintentional drift into another lane. According to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A), lane departure systems have shown promise in reducing crashes caused by driver distraction or fatigue.
Another notable feature is traffic jam assist, which leverages smart car technology to automate steering and acceleration within stop-and-go traffic. By combining forward-facing cameras with radar sensors, this system keeps the vehicle centered in its lane and maintains a safe distance from the car ahead. A study by the Insurance Institute for Highway Safety (IIHS) revealed that vehicles equipped with traffic jam assist can reduce the risk of rear-end collisions by up to 42%. These examples illustrate how select smart car tech not only enhances safety but also actively contributes to accident prevention, ultimately saving lives and reducing costs associated with traffic incidents.
